VS Series II Calais, Statesman & Caprice - Optional 165kw Super6
VT Series I Commodore 'S', SS & Calais - Optional 171kw Super6
VT Series II Commodore 'S' - Optional 171kw Super6
VT Series II Calais - Standard fitted 171kw Super6
